Welcome to this charming and well-presented two-bedroom mid-terrace home, located on the desirable Booth Street in Stoke-on-Trent, Staffordshire. This inviting property offers a perfect blend of traditional character and modern comforts, making it ideal for first-time buyers, small families, or savvy investors. Offered with no onward chain, it’s ready for serious buyers to move quickly.
Upon entering, you are welcomed directly into a cosy yet spacious lounge, which immediately sets the tone for the home. A newly fitted log burner creates a warm and inviting focal point, perfect for relaxing on cooler evenings and adding a touch of rustic charm. The lounge flows through into a separate dining room, providing an excellent space for family meals, entertaining, or even a home office area.
To the rear of the ground floor is a generously sized kitchen, offering ample worktop and cupboard space to suit all your culinary needs. The kitchen leads conveniently into a useful utility area, ideal for housing appliances, additional storage, and creating a practical everyday living layout.
Upstairs, the property features two well-proportioned bedrooms, both neutrally decorated to allow a new owner to personalise with ease. The family bathroom is located on the first floor and includes a full three-piece suite, providing comfort and functionality for day-to-day living.
Externally, the property benefits from a private rear courtyard style garden, offering a low-maintenance outdoor space—ideal for enjoying a morning coffee, potted plants, or small seating area. While compact, it offers a practical outdoor retreat in a quiet residential setting.
Located in a convenient and well-connected area, the home is within easy reach of local shops, schools, public transport, and commuter routes, making it ideal for those who need access to both local amenities and wider travel links.
This delightful home offers fantastic value in a sought-after location and with no chain.
